Description

Elderberry is a lovely shaped deciduous shrub or small tree to 6 metres tall by 3 metres wide with glossy deep green pinnate leaves and sprays of fragrant tiny white flowers. The flowers are followed by clusters of purple/black berries in March-April. The berries are used in pies, jams and jellies; while both the flowers and fruit are used to make wine or liqueurs. It is an undemanding plant that is frost resistant and thrives well in most temperate regions with moist, fertile soil.
